Roche (SWX:ROG): Examining Valuation After Recent Share Price Surge

Roche Holding (SWX:ROG) has seen its stock climb around 16% over the past month, reflecting investor interest in the company’s recent financial performance and steady outlook. The market appears focused on Roche’s growth trends and valuation.

See our latest analysis for Roche Holding.

Roche Holding has picked up serious momentum, with a 16.2% 1-month share price return and a 28.2% total shareholder return over the last year. This surge reflects renewed optimism in the company's outlook and suggests investors are increasingly confident in both its near-term prospects and longer-term fundamentals.

Most Popular Narrative: 3.6% Overvalued

Roche Holding’s last close was CHF315.60, but the narrative’s fair value target comes in at just CHF304.50. The numbers reveal a gap that hints at ongoing debate about what truly drives the stock and what may be over-reflected in today’s price.

Ongoing robust pipeline advancement, especially in oncology, immunology, and neurology (e.g., multiple pivotal Phase III trials, best-in-disease candidates like NXT007, significant progress in PD and Alzheimer's programs), supports the company's leadership in targeted biologics and personalized medicine. This is expected to accelerate new product launches, defend market share, and enhance net margins through high-value, high-margin assets.

However, significant risks remain, including regulatory uncertainty and growing biosimilar competition. These factors could quickly reshape Roche’s growth outlook and investor sentiment.

Another View: Discounted Cash Flow Perspective

To balance the fair value estimate based on multiples, let's look at our SWS DCF model. The DCF calculates Roche Holding's fair value at CHF705.80, which is far higher than current levels. This could indicate that the market is underestimating long-term cash flows, or perhaps there is a hidden risk that the model is missing.
